When this service fits
An HGV battery, tyre, air, electrical or fuel symptom may be suitable for roadside attention, but the truck, trailer, load and working space change what is practical. Dispatch gathers those facts before checking a provider.
Starting, electrical, air, tyre and fuel symptoms are described before a response is checked.
Vehicle configuration, trailer, cargo and gross-weight information shape the safe option.
Traffic exposure, shoulder width, slope and road authority requirements are considered.
Suitable heavy recovery can be checked when on-scene work is unsafe or cannot resolve the fault.
What affects the quote
For commercial truck roadside assistance, the vehicle, location, condition, distance and available equipment all affect the estimate. A short call helps dispatch gather the right details before you review the price and terms.
| Quote factor | Effect on equipment, service or price | Details to confirm before approval |
|---|---|---|
| Vehicle and load | Size, weight, load and damage determine the equipment. | Vehicle details and anything that will not roll, steer or brake. |
| Scene and access | Traffic, slope, barriers and soft ground can change the job. | Map pin, road position, hazards and recovery access. |
| Route and destination | Distance, restrictions and destination access affect the price basis. | Both locations and any height, weight or access limits. |
| Timing and availability | Provider availability, traffic and weather affect estimates. | Timing, price basis and service terms before approval. |

Frequently asked questions
Support may be checked for tractor units, rigid lorries, vans, coaches and trailers, subject to the fault, size, load, location and suitable independent provider availability.
Sometimes. Tyre position, wheel damage, air pressure, load, surface and safe working space matter. The provider must confirm the work is suitable for the scene.
Heavy towing may be the safer option when the fault cannot be reliably resolved, the vehicle is damaged, access is unsafe or specialist workshop attention is required.
Vehicle type, location, fault, call-out work, parts or consumables, specialist equipment, timing and any onward towing can affect price. Confirm the quote basis and possible extras first.
Give the exact road position and direction, registration or fleet details, vehicle and trailer type, load, warnings, symptoms, damage, safety conditions and preferred destination.
